    Is the MPO multimode connector end face PC

    Commonly referred to as MPO patch cords, these cables typically consist of OM3/OM4 multimode or single-mode fibers terminated with MPO connectors. MPO connectors come in various types, which can be categorized by fiber count, polarity, gender (male/female), and. MPO (Multi-Fiber Push-On) connectors are high-density fiber optic connectors designed to carry multiple fibers—typically 12 or more—within a single interface. SN®-MT They support both single-mode (SM) and multimode (MM) fibers and are widely used in space-constrained environments requiring high. If you only remember one thing: MPO is a multi-fiber connector standardized under IEC 61754-7 that allows you to terminate 8, 12, 16, 24, or even 32 fibers in a single rectangular ferrule. Instead of plugging 12 separate LC duplex connectors, you can mate one MPO. Where it's used: Data center. The 40G SR4,100G SR4, 200G MPO, and 400G MPO transceiver modules use cables with female MPOs (connectors which have guide holes in the end face of the MPO connector).

    PoC Remote Power Supply

    The Power-on-Cable (PoC) is a Single Port Power Control (SPPC) unit that enables remote power control (power on/off/reboot) of a connected device.
